CSP-S复赛前规划

  • 有人说今年ZJ的分数线是90+
  • 这样我还能进复赛吗
  • 如果进不了,我复赛准备什么呢
  • 早上联考,下午讲评+订正+刷题,晚上正睿。

十月份目标

  1. 刷完算阶(这很重要)
  2. 熟练各种基础板子
  • 最短路: F l o y d Floyd Floyd B e l l m a n − F o r d Bellman-Ford BellmanFord D i j k s t r a Dijkstra Dijkstra S P F A SPFA SPFA
  • 最小生成树: p r i m prim prim k r u s k a l kruskal kruskal
  • 分治:二分答案,二分查找
  • 位运算
  • 排序算法
  • 字符串: K M P KMP KMP T r i e Trie Trie树, A C AC AC自动机
  1. 熟练运用各种 S T L STL STL
  • 栈( s t a c k stack stack)(先进后出)
  • 队列( q u e u e queue queue)(先进先出)
  • 优先队列( p r i o r i t y _ q u e u e priority\_queue priority_queue)(堆)
  • 双端队列( d e q u e deque deque
  • 平衡树( s e t set set)( m u l t i s e t multiset multiset
  • 映射( m a p map map)(可代替 h a s h hash hash表)
  • 随机数组( v e c t o r vector vector)(可用来实现邻接表)
  • l o w e r _ b o u n d lower\_bound lower_bound u p p e r _ b o u n d upper\_bound upper_bound(二分时候用)
  • 去重函数 u n i q u e unique unique(可以用来离散化)

十一月目标

  1. 每天都要接触洛谷蓝以上难度的DP、图论、数论
  2. 掌握动态规划中的状态压缩DP、计数DP、树形DP与数位DP
  3. 进阶数据结构的模板
  • 树状数组
  • 线段树
  • 分块+莫队
  1. 图论
  • T a r j a n Tarjan Tarjan算法与图的连通性
  • 树的直径与 L C A LCA LCA
  1. 数论
  • 矩阵乘法
  • 组合计数
  • 概率与数学期望
  • 博弈论
    当然最后几天是对我最薄弱的像是图论之类的进行一下复习
  • 我要学的东西好多啊
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值